| Council and Commission adopted joint progres report ET 2010: keep up reforms and investments |
| 17 februari 2010 |
The report underlines how important it is to continue reforms and keep up investment in education and training, both to help Europe emerge from the current economic crisis and to support more growth and jobs in the long term.
Based on national education reports and countries' performance against a set of indicators and benchmarks, the report focuses on how to provide all learners with a set of key competences. It also looks at how lifelong learning policies are being put into practice across Europe as well as reforms to improve vocational training and to modernise higher education. |
